Senior Director of Product Management

3 months ago


Palo Alto, United States Gabeo.ai Full time
**PLEASE READ: DO NOT APPLY IF YOU DON'T HAVE REVENUE CYCLE MANAGEMENT EXPERIENCE**

Title: Senior Product Owner / Product Manager Director
Company: Gabeo.ai
Start Date: June 2024
Location: Palo Alto, California (Remote, Part-time)

Compensation: Competitive Market Salary + Equity Options

Gabeo.ai, a dynamic startup in the healthcare tech sector, is looking for a Product Owner with expertise in revenue cycle management (RCM) and a focus on denial management and prevention on the provider side. We're creating the first Generative AI-driven platform for RCM, and we need your expertise to enhance our product's impact and efficiency.

About Gabeo.ai:
We're a team led by professionals with deep roots in healthcare and technology. Our leadership includes a Medical Doctor & MBA, a Data Scientist who was the Global Head of Platforms at Google, and a CPO with 15 years of RCM experience. We're not just developing tech; we're reshaping how healthcare providers handle claims management.

The Role:
As a Product Owner, you will be instrumental in guiding our product development. You'll work closely with our AI team to ensure our platform meets the high demands of the modern healthcare industry, particularly focusing on denial management and prevention.

Responsibilities: • From Scratch to Success: Be involved in every stage of product development – from initial concept to creating PRDs, mockups, and strategic planning. This is a unique opportunity to build a product from the ground up. • Oversee the development lifecycle of our AI-driven RCM product. • Customer-Centric Approach: Work closely with customers to understand their needs and challenges, ensuring our product delivers real-world solutions and enhances user satisfaction. • UX/UI Focus: Collaborate with designers to refine and optimize the user experience, ensuring our product is not only functional but also intuitive and user-friendly. • Agile Scrum Methodologies: Lead Agile Scrum practices, including sprint planning, execution, and review processes to ensure timely and efficient product development. • MVP Development: Focus on developing a Minimum Viable Product (MVP) to quickly bring essential features to market, allowing for iterative improvements based on user feedback. • Work alongside our AI and development teams to ensure our product aligns with industry needs and customer expectations. • Translate complex technical requirements into clear, actionable strategies. • Technical Expertise: Utilize your understanding of EDI 835s, 837s, clearinghouse workflows, architecture, practice management systems, and EHR systems to inform product development.

What We’re Looking For: • Experience: A background in RCM, ideally in a healthcare setting, with a specific focus on denial management and prevention. • Certifications: Relevant certifications such as CPC, CCS, or CIC are a plus. • Skills: Basic understanding of EDI 835s, 837s, clearinghouse workflows, architecture, practice management systems, and EHR systems. • Product Management: Experience in product management, particularly in tech or AI-driven fields. • Agile Experience: Proven experience leading Agile Scrum methodologies in a product development environment. • Strong leadership and communication skills. •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ced startup environment. • Passion for innovation and a track record of delivering impactful products.

***Having worked on AI solutions for healthtech companies involving medical claims is a plus. Experience with clearinghouse, practice management systems, EHRs, or RCM vendors is a plus***

Why Gabeo.ai? • Be a part of a groundbreaking project in healthcare tech. • Work with a talented and driven team. • Flexible, remote working environment. • Competitive compensation and equity in a fast-growing startup.
